St. Tammany Health System announced plans to open a new, fully modern outpatient cardiac catheterization lab in Covington in spring 2026 that will both expand local cardiovascular services while creating new clinical career opportunities on the Northshore.
The Cardiology Center at St. Tammany Health System, as it will be called, has been under construction since summer 2025 in the Charles A. Frederick Jr. Medical Office Complex at 1203 S. Tyler St., directly across the street from the health system’s flagship St. Tammany Parish Hospital. Work is scheduled for completion in late March.
The 20,317-square-foot facility is expected to serve as many as 30 to 40 patients daily in a range of diagnostic and interventional roles.
The health system plans to hire approximately 40 healthcare professionals to staff the center – about 20 upon opening and another 20 once fully operational in 2027. That number includes registered nurses, radiologic technologists, registered cardiovascular invasive specialists, and cardiac and vascular sonographers. Recruitment efforts are already underway to ensure the team is in place from day one.
